{"id":67563,"date":"1988-04-24T11:00:06","date_gmt":"1988-04-24T18:00:06","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/estreetshuffle.com\/?p=67563"},"modified":"2026-02-10T16:02:00","modified_gmt":"2026-02-11T00:02:00","slug":"will-the-circle-be-unbroken","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/estreetshuffle.com\/index.php\/1988\/04\/24\/will-the-circle-be-unbroken\/","title":{"rendered":"Will the Circle Be Unbroken"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>It&#8217;s a funeral dirge and a celebration of life, a church hymn and a social protest.<\/p>\n<p>&#8220;Will the Circle Be Unbroken&#8221; endures in American music in part due to its tremendous versatility.<\/p>\n<p>It began in 1907 as a Christian hymn by Ada R. Habershon and Charles H. Gabriel, who asked:\u00a0<em>does a family reunite in heaven?\u00a0<\/em><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/FL150IarjWM?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<p>At its peak of popularity just before World War II, &#8220;Will the Circle Be Unbroken&#8221; appeared in about twenty percent of all church hymnals in use, but by then it had already branched into a more secular variant thanks to The Carter Family.<\/p>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/qjHjm5sRqSA?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<p>heirs is the original version of the song we know today, made more visceral by its focus on the loss of the narrator&#8217;s mother rather than loss in general. Anchored in themes of loss, poverty, and faith, it became irrevocably attached to Appalachian culture and over time to country and bluegrass music in general. To this day, it often serves as the closing encore for jams, festivals, and ceremonial celebrations (including the annual Country Music Hall of Fame induction, each and every year).<\/p>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/nGZQHCpUl_E?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/IlsiamL_0O4?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<p>&#8220;Will the Circle Be Unbroken&#8221; went mainstream in 1972 when the Nitty Gritty Dirt Band embraced the song as statement of unity and share roots between rock and country musicians.<\/p>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/5eq1m2s3rzE?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<p>Countless artists have covered the song over the years (not even counting the festival and ceremonial ensembles), and among the most notable is a 1960 recording by The Staples Singers.<\/p>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/Lwa1MQsqHwM?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<p>Although it didn&#8217;t chart, it helped establish the group as a premier musical act at the intersection of gospel and R&amp;B. So when Mavis Staples was honored at the second annual American Music Honors, it was pretty much a given the night would close with an ensemble rendition of one of her signature songs.<\/p>\n<p>And since the Honors were bestowed under the aegis of the Bruce Springsteen Center for American Music, that meant a likely appearance by The Boss himself.<\/p>\n<p>Faith was rewarded.<\/p>\n<div class=\"jetpack-video-wrapper\"><span class=\"embed-youtube\" style=\"text-align:center; display: block;\"><iframe loading=\"lazy\" class=\"youtube-player\" width=\"758\" height=\"427\" src=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/embed\/bAPEiqgXJeM?version=3&#038;rel=1&#038;showsearch=0&#038;showinfo=1&#038;iv_load_policy=1&#038;fs=1&#038;hl=en-US&#038;autohide=2&#038;wmode=transparent\" allowfullscreen=\"true\" style=\"border:0;\" sandbox=\"allow-scripts allow-same-origin allow-popups allow-presentation allow-popups-to-escape-sandbox\"><\/iframe><\/span><\/div>\n<p>Featuring Springsteen, Staples, Darlene Love, John Mellencamp, Jackson Browne, and Dion DiMucci, all backed by Little Steven and the Disciples of Soul, it was a one-time-only performance of a song Bruce had only ever performed once before.<\/p>\n<p>It was one link in a chain of tradition the continues on, ever unbroken.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Will the Circle Be Unbroken<br \/>\nFirst performed:<\/strong> June 12, 2007 (Red Bank, NJ)<br \/>\n<strong>Last performed:<\/strong> April 24, 2024 (West Long Branch, NJ)<\/p>\n<p>\u00a9 February 10, 2026<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>It&#8217;s a funeral dirge and a celebration of life, a church hymn and a social protest. &#8220;Will the Circle Be Unbroken&#8221; endures in American music&hellip;<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":67564,"comment_status":"closed","ping_status":"closed","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"_monsterinsights_skip_tracking":false,"_monsterinsights_sitenote_active":false,"_monsterinsights_sitenote_note":"","_monsterinsights_sitenote_category":0,"jetpack_post_was_ever_published":false,"_jetpack_newsletter_access":"","_jetpack_dont_email_post_to_subs":false,"_jetpack_newsletter_tier_id":0,"_jetpack_memberships_contains_paywalled_content":false,"_jetpack_memberships_contains_paid_content":false,"footnotes":"","jetpack_publicize_message":"","jetpack_publicize_feature_enabled":true,"jetpack_social_post_already_shared":true,"jetpack_social_options":{"image_generator_settings":{"template":"highway","default_image_id":0,"font":"","enabled":false},"version":2}},"categories":[3609],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-67563","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-little-help"],"aioseo_notices":[],"jetpack_publicize_connections":[],"jetpack_featured_media_url":"https:\/\/i0.wp.com\/estreetshuffle.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/02\/519X2lp0KBL._UF10001000_QL80_.jpg?fit=1000%2C992&ssl=1","jetpack_sharing_enabled":true,"jetpack_shortlink":"https:\/\/wp.me\/p9w3Lk-hzJ","jetpack_likes_enabled":true,"jetpack-related-posts":[{"id":26872,"url":"https:\/\/estreetshuffle.com\/index.php\/1988\/03\/14\/matr-dion-bruce-springsteen-and-patti-scialfa-hymn-to-him\/","url_meta":{"origin":67563,"position":0},"title":"Hymn to Him","author":"Ken","date":"March 14, 1988","format":false,"excerpt":"When Dion resurrected his 1986 Christian rock hymn, he asked Patti Scialfa to provide new backing vocals.
